Toggle navigation
Find
Sign up
Sign in
OH
Cleveland
Copying and Duplicating Service
Clicks Document Management
Reviews
Clicks Document Management
815 Superior Ave E
Cleveland
,
OH
44114
(216) 263-4000
copying and duplicating service
www.clicksdocs.com
Info
Reviews
0
Offers
Photos
Map
Clicks Document Management Reviews
Write a review
Night Mode